예제 #1
0
        private void DisplayCreateRandomAnimal()
        {
            Animal randomAnimal = AnimalFactory.CreateRandomAnimal();

            ComponentIsCreated(randomAnimal);
            DisplayHowSelectContainerForAnimal(randomAnimal);
        }
예제 #2
0
파일: UnitTests.cs 프로젝트: jaronpoel/S2
 public void GenerateMockData()
 {
     for (int i = 0; i < 10; i++)
     {
         train.AnimalsToAdd.Add(AnimalFactory.CreateRandomAnimal());
     }
     Assert.IsTrue(true);
 }
예제 #3
0
파일: CircusTrein.cs 프로젝트: jaronpoel/S2
 private void generateMockDataButton_Click(object sender, EventArgs e)
 {
     createdAnimalsBox.Items.Clear();
     for (int i = 0; i < 10; i++)
     {
         train.AnimalsToAdd.Add(AnimalFactory.CreateRandomAnimal());
     }
     foreach (Animal animal in train.AnimalsToAdd)
     {
         createdAnimalsBox.Items.Add(animal.getString());
     }
 }
 public void CreateRandomAnimal_IsCreatedObjectNotNull_ReturnsTrue()
 {
     Assert.NotNull(AnimalFactory.CreateRandomAnimal());
 }
 public void CreateRandomAnimal_IsCreatedObjectIsDerivedOfAnimal_ReturnsTrue()
 {
     Assert.IsAssignableFrom <Animal>(AnimalFactory.CreateRandomAnimal());
 }
예제 #6
0
파일: UnitTests.cs 프로젝트: jaronpoel/S2
 public void AddRandomAnimal()
 {
     train.AnimalsToAdd.Add(AnimalFactory.CreateRandomAnimal());
     Assert.IsTrue(true);
 }